Hyposprays: A Medical Revolution
One of the most iconic medical devices in Star Trek is the hypospray, used by Dr. McCoy to administer cures to alien viruses. What many don't realize is that jet injection technology, the basis for hyposprays, was invented as early as 1860. While the Star Trek version could inject medicine through clothing, early models faced challenges with backwash and the risk of transmitting pathogens. However, improvements in the 1990s led to disposable cartridges, ensuring sterile injections, making hyposprays a reality for diabetes patients and others.
Universal Translation: Breaking Language Barriers
Star Trek's universal translator made communication with aliens effortless, instantly translating any language into standard American English. While we're not quite there yet, we've made significant strides with tools like Google Translate. However, the real breakthrough comes from Large Language Models (LLMs), which use AI to generate natural language responses. With earbuds, we can achieve near-instantaneous translation, bringing us closer to the Star Trek vision.
Holodecks: Interactive Virtual Reality
Holodecks, with their ability to create solid holographic humans, remain a fantasy. However, we've made progress with interactive virtual environments. The Holodeck Experience at the Milken Center offers a glimpse into this world, using LIDAR technology to create virtual models. NYU's Holodeck Future Reality Lab takes it further, allowing multiple users to explore shared experiences in metarooms. While not as advanced as Star Trek's holodecks, these technologies showcase the potential for immersive virtual reality.
Computer Companions: From Voice Activation to AI Therapy
Voice-activated computer interfaces were ubiquitous in the Star Trek universe. Today, we have Siri and Alexa, and we're using AI to create digital companions for therapy and companionship. The sense of reality is heightened through voice interactions, with options like Google's NotebookLM and Hume AI's Empathic Voice Interface. These technologies are taking us beyond Star Trek's vision, offering simulated love and emotional responses.
Humanoid Robots: The Next Frontier
Humanoid robots, like the beautiful and emotional Rayna from the original series, are now a reality. While none are quite ready for a promotion to Commander in Starfleet, companies like Tesla are developing androids like Optimus, designed to look and behave like humans. Other cutting-edge robots, like Ameca, G1, and NAO, showcase the potential for humanoid robots in various fields, from healthcare to manufacturing.
